Is DILLARD TRUCKING INC safe to work with?

Is DILLARD TRUCKING INC safe to load? DILLARD TRUCKING INC (USDOT 352045, MC-218541) is an active asset-based motor carrier based in BYRON, CA, operating 22 power units and 22 drivers. Operating authority has been active 37 years (past the 24-month broker-confidence threshold). Across 232 roadside inspections, its vehicle out-of-service rate is 33.7% (above the 22.26% national average), with 4 reportable crashes in the last 24 months. FMCSA rates it Satisfactory. Vektor rates it review before loading (74/100), with the leading concern: vehicle out-of-service rate well above average. Source: FMCSA SAFER/MCMIS, last updated 2026-06-15.
